Prime Mover

A muscle or group of muscles whose contraction is chiefly responsible for producing a particular movement.

Dactylospasm

A medical condition characterized by involuntary, spasmodic contractions of the fingers or toes.

Contracture

The stiffening or loss of flexibility in a joint or muscle caused by scar tissue, often from lack of movement or use.

Cramp

A sudden, involuntary muscle contraction that is often painful, commonly affecting the legs and feet.
